The short version

Bainbridge is a metro area of 28,240 people. Four-year degrees are less common here than nationally, at 12% of adults. 22.7% of residents live below the federal poverty line. The typical home is worth $61,800. Renters pay $384 a month at the median. Households take in $28,820 at the median, 32% less than the US figure.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Bainbridge, GA?

Bainbridge, GA has about 28,240 residents according to the 2000 Census.

What is the median household income in Bainbridge, GA?

The typical household in Bainbridge, GA earns about $28,820 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Bainbridge, GA expensive?

In Bainbridge, GA, the median home is worth about $61,800, and the typical rent is about $384 a month.

How educated are people in Bainbridge, GA?

About 12.1% of adults age 25 and over in Bainbridge, GA h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Bainbridge, GA?

About 22.7% of people in Bainbridge, GA live below the federal poverty line.

Has Bainbridge, GA grown since 1990?

Yes, Bainbridge, GA has grown since 1990. The population has added about 2,729 residents, a change of about 11 percent over that period.
